Selecting the listening position You can select a listening position that you want to make as the center of sound effects. p This function is available only when main audio is available. 1 Press the HOME button to display the Top menu screen. 2 Touch the following keys in the following order. The "Audio" screen appears. 3 Touch [Listening Position]. The "Listening Position" screen appears. 4 Touch the desired position. ! Off (default): Changes the listening position setting to off. ! Front: Changes the listening position setting to front. ! Front-L: Changes the listening position setting to front left. ! Front-R: Changes the listening position setting to front right. ! All: Changes the listening position setting to all. Adjusting the speaker output levels finely Fine adjustments of the speaker output level can be made by listening to audio output. p This function is available only when main audio is available. p This function is available only when "Rear Speaker" is set to "On". = For details, refer to Adjusting the front and rear speaker output on page 198. p This function is available only when "Sub- woofer" is set to "On". = For details, refer to Using the subwoofer output on page 198. 1 Press the HOME button to display the Top menu screen. 2 Touch the following keys in the following order.
